專利名稱:觸摸式電子裝置及其觸摸事件的控制方法
技術(shù)領(lǐng)域:
本發(fā)明涉及一種觸摸式電子裝置及其觸摸事件的控制方法。
背景技術(shù):
觸摸式電子裝置(又稱觸控式電子裝置)因其操作簡(jiǎn)單、使用方便等特點(diǎn)而被越來(lái)越多的用戶所接受,它所使用的觸摸屏賦予了信息交換領(lǐng)域中最自然的一種人機(jī)交互方式。目前,大多數(shù)的觸摸式電子裝置都使用小型的觸摸屏,使得用戶可方便的攜帶。然而, 由于小型觸摸屏的顯示畫面很小,在該顯示畫面上所顯示的操作選項(xiàng)也非常小。因此,當(dāng)用戶使用手指或手寫筆等在觸摸屏上進(jìn)行操作時(shí),常常會(huì)有按錯(cuò)操作選項(xiàng)而錯(cuò)誤的觸發(fā)觸摸式電子裝置的相關(guān)功能的情況發(fā)生。尤其在用戶使用觸摸式電子裝置進(jìn)行上網(wǎng)的時(shí)候,因網(wǎng)頁(yè)上的網(wǎng)絡(luò)鏈接選項(xiàng)多且分布密集,時(shí)常會(huì)出現(xiàn)上述情況。
發(fā)明內(nèi)容
鑒于以上內(nèi)容,有必要提供一種觸摸式電子裝置,其可在檢測(cè)到觸摸屏上的長(zhǎng)時(shí)間觸摸動(dòng)作時(shí),將觸點(diǎn)周圍一定區(qū)域內(nèi)的畫面內(nèi)容進(jìn)行全屏放大顯示,提供給用戶在放大后的區(qū)域進(jìn)行操作。還有必要提供一種電子裝置觸摸事件的控制方法,其可在檢測(cè)到觸摸屏上的長(zhǎng)時(shí)間觸摸動(dòng)作時(shí),將觸點(diǎn)周圍一定區(qū)域內(nèi)的畫面內(nèi)容進(jìn)行全屏放大顯示,提供給用戶在放大后的區(qū)域進(jìn)行操作。所述觸摸式電子裝置包括觸摸動(dòng)作偵測(cè)模塊,用于偵測(cè)觸摸式電子裝置觸摸屏上的觸摸動(dòng)作;計(jì)時(shí)模塊,用于當(dāng)偵測(cè)到觸摸動(dòng)作時(shí),對(duì)該觸摸動(dòng)作的持續(xù)時(shí)間進(jìn)行計(jì)時(shí), 得到計(jì)時(shí)值;放大區(qū)域標(biāo)定模塊,用于判斷上述計(jì)時(shí)值是否達(dá)到一個(gè)預(yù)設(shè)時(shí)間值,以及當(dāng)該計(jì)時(shí)值達(dá)到該預(yù)設(shè)時(shí)間值時(shí),在觸摸屏的顯示畫面中標(biāo)定一個(gè)目標(biāo)區(qū)域作為放大區(qū)域;控制模塊,用于控制所述目標(biāo)區(qū)域內(nèi)所顯示的內(nèi)容在所述觸摸屏上進(jìn)行全屏放大顯示。所述觸摸式電子裝置觸摸事件的控制方法包括步驟(al)偵測(cè)觸摸式電子裝置觸摸屏上的觸摸動(dòng)作;(a2)當(dāng)偵測(cè)到觸摸動(dòng)作時(shí),對(duì)該觸摸動(dòng)作的持續(xù)時(shí)間進(jìn)行計(jì)時(shí),得到計(jì)時(shí)值;(a3)判斷所述計(jì)時(shí)值是否達(dá)到一個(gè)預(yù)設(shè)時(shí)間值;(a4)當(dāng)所述計(jì)時(shí)值達(dá)到所述預(yù)設(shè)時(shí)間值時(shí),在所述觸摸屏的顯示畫面中標(biāo)定一個(gè)目標(biāo)區(qū)域作為放大區(qū)域;(aO控制所述目標(biāo)區(qū)域內(nèi)所顯示的內(nèi)容在所述觸摸屏上進(jìn)行全屏放大顯示。相較于現(xiàn)有技術(shù),所述觸摸式電子裝置及其觸摸事件的控制方法,在檢測(cè)到觸摸屏上的長(zhǎng)時(shí)間觸摸動(dòng)作時(shí),將觸點(diǎn)周圍一定區(qū)域內(nèi)的畫面內(nèi)容進(jìn)行全屏放大顯示,提供給用戶在放大后的區(qū)域進(jìn)行操作,有效的避免了因觸摸屏畫面小而導(dǎo)致用戶按錯(cuò)操作選項(xiàng)的情況發(fā)生。
圖1是本發(fā)明觸摸式電子裝置的架構(gòu)圖。
圖2是本發(fā)明觸摸式電子裝置觸摸事件的控制方法較佳實(shí)施例的流程圖。圖3是本發(fā)明較佳實(shí)施例中觸摸式電子裝置多個(gè)顯示畫面的示意圖。主要元件符號(hào)說(shuō)明
權(quán)利要求
1.一種觸摸式電子裝置,其特征在于,該觸摸式電子裝置包括 觸摸動(dòng)作偵測(cè)模塊,用于偵測(cè)觸摸式電子裝置觸摸屏上的觸摸動(dòng)作;計(jì)時(shí)模塊,用于當(dāng)偵測(cè)到觸摸動(dòng)作時(shí),對(duì)該觸摸動(dòng)作的持續(xù)時(shí)間進(jìn)行計(jì)時(shí),得到計(jì)時(shí)值;放大區(qū)域標(biāo)定模塊,用于判斷上述計(jì)時(shí)值是否達(dá)到一個(gè)預(yù)設(shè)時(shí)間值,以及當(dāng)該計(jì)時(shí)值達(dá)到該預(yù)設(shè)時(shí)間值時(shí),在所述觸摸屏的顯示畫面中標(biāo)定一個(gè)目標(biāo)區(qū)域作為放大區(qū)域;及控制模塊,用于控制所述目標(biāo)區(qū)域內(nèi)所顯示的內(nèi)容在所述觸摸屏上進(jìn)行全屏放大顯示。
2.如權(quán)利要求1所述的觸摸式電子裝置,其特征在于,所述計(jì)時(shí)模塊還用于當(dāng)所述目標(biāo)區(qū)域內(nèi)所顯示的內(nèi)容在所述觸摸屏上進(jìn)行全屏放大顯示后,將所述計(jì)時(shí)值清零。
3.如權(quán)利要求1所述的觸摸式電子裝置,其特征在于,所述觸摸動(dòng)作偵測(cè)模塊還用于當(dāng)所述計(jì)時(shí)值未達(dá)到所述預(yù)設(shè)時(shí)間值時(shí),判斷所述觸摸動(dòng)作是否已結(jié)束;及當(dāng)判定所述觸摸動(dòng)作結(jié)束時(shí),所述控制模塊還用于控制觸摸式電子裝置對(duì)該觸摸動(dòng)作所對(duì)應(yīng)的觸摸事件進(jìn)行處理。
4.如權(quán)利要求3所述的觸摸式電子裝置,其特征在于,所述計(jì)時(shí)模塊還用于當(dāng)觸摸式電子裝置對(duì)所述觸摸動(dòng)作所對(duì)應(yīng)的觸摸事件進(jìn)行處理后,將所述計(jì)時(shí)值清零。
5.如權(quán)利要求1所述的觸摸式電子裝置,其特征在于,所述目標(biāo)區(qū)域是指以所述觸摸動(dòng)作在所述觸摸屏上的觸點(diǎn)為幾何中心,以第一預(yù)設(shè)距離為長(zhǎng)度,以第二預(yù)設(shè)距離為寬度的矩形區(qū)域。
6.一種觸摸式電子裝置觸摸事件的控制方法,其特征在于,該方法包括步驟 (al)偵測(cè)觸摸式電子裝置觸摸屏上的觸摸動(dòng)作;(a2)當(dāng)偵測(cè)到觸摸動(dòng)作時(shí),對(duì)該觸摸動(dòng)作的持續(xù)時(shí)間進(jìn)行計(jì)時(shí),得到計(jì)時(shí)值; (a3)判斷所述計(jì)時(shí)值是否達(dá)到一個(gè)預(yù)設(shè)時(shí)間值;(a4)當(dāng)所述計(jì)時(shí)值達(dá)到所述預(yù)設(shè)時(shí)間值時(shí),在所述觸摸屏的顯示畫面中標(biāo)定一個(gè)目標(biāo)區(qū)域作為放大區(qū)域;及(a5)控制所述目標(biāo)區(qū)域內(nèi)所顯示的內(nèi)容在所述觸摸屏上進(jìn)行全屏放大顯示。
7.如權(quán)利要求6所述的觸摸式電子裝置觸摸事件的控制方法,其特征在于,該方法在所述步驟(aO之后還包括步驟將所述計(jì)時(shí)值清零。
8.如權(quán)利要求6所述的觸摸式電子裝置觸摸事件的控制方法,其特征在于,該方法在所述步驟(a!3)之后還包括步驟(bl)當(dāng)所述計(jì)時(shí)值未達(dá)到所述預(yù)設(shè)時(shí)間值時(shí),判斷所述觸摸動(dòng)作是否已結(jié)束,若觸摸動(dòng)作已結(jié)束,控制觸摸式電子裝置對(duì)該觸摸動(dòng)作所對(duì)應(yīng)的觸摸事件進(jìn)行處理,若觸摸動(dòng)作未結(jié)束,返回步驟(a2)。
9.如權(quán)利要求8所述的觸摸式電子裝置觸摸事件的控制方法,其特征在于,該方法在所述步驟(bl)之后還包括步驟將所述計(jì)時(shí)值清零。
10.如權(quán)利要求6所述的觸摸式電子裝置觸摸事件的控制方法,其特征在于,所述目標(biāo)區(qū)域是指以所述觸摸動(dòng)作在所述觸摸屏上的觸點(diǎn)為幾何中心,以第一預(yù)設(shè)距離為長(zhǎng)度,以第二預(yù)設(shè)距離為寬度的矩形區(qū)域。
全文摘要
一種觸摸式電子裝置包括觸摸動(dòng)作偵測(cè)模塊,用于偵測(cè)觸摸式電子裝置觸摸屏上的觸摸動(dòng)作;計(jì)時(shí)模塊,用于當(dāng)偵測(cè)到觸摸動(dòng)作時(shí),對(duì)該觸摸動(dòng)作的持續(xù)時(shí)間進(jìn)行計(jì)時(shí),得到計(jì)時(shí)值;放大區(qū)域標(biāo)定模塊,用于判斷上述計(jì)時(shí)值是否達(dá)到一個(gè)預(yù)設(shè)時(shí)間值,以及當(dāng)該計(jì)時(shí)值達(dá)到該預(yù)設(shè)時(shí)間值時(shí),在觸摸屏的顯示畫面中標(biāo)定一個(gè)目標(biāo)區(qū)域作為放大區(qū)域;控制模塊,用于控制所述目標(biāo)區(qū)域內(nèi)所顯示的內(nèi)容在所述觸摸屏上進(jìn)行全屏放大顯示。本發(fā)明還提供一種觸摸式電子裝置觸摸事件的控制方法。實(shí)施本發(fā)明可避免因觸摸屏畫面小而導(dǎo)致用戶按錯(cuò)操作選項(xiàng)的情況發(fā)生。
文檔編號(hào)G06F3/048GK102314280SQ201010212340
公開(kāi)日2012年1月11日 申請(qǐng)日期2010年6月29日 優(yōu)先權(quán)日2010年6月29日
發(fā)明者范朝宗 申請(qǐng)人:鴻富錦精密工業(yè)(深圳)有限公司, 鴻海精密工業(yè)股份有限公司